One of the big challenges many website owners and marketing teams face is how to attribute website leads to specific marketing channels.

To help overcome this we've built a tracking system directly within your WordPress dashboard called Lead Flow.

Lead Flow helps better manage lead flow, quality, and source attribution right from within your website.

What we need you to do:
  1. Log in to WordPress and click Lead Flow in the left-hand menu
  2. You’ll see all leads listed by date across all forms
  3. For each lead, select the lead quality:
    1. Hot – very likely to become a client/customer
    2. Cold – a genuine enquiry, but not a clear fit yet
    3. Spam – not a real lead
  4. If it’s a hot lead, please add an estimated value (optional but very helpful).
  5. You can also set a default lead value in the settings if you want this to auto-populate for hot leads.
  6. Use bulk select where possible (e.g. marking multiple cold or spam leads at once) to speed things up.
  7. Please focus on the last 30 days only for now - no need to go back further.

Once this is completed, the reporting will start to look really solid. We’ll be able to clearly see:
  • Lead quality by channel (SEO, Ads, etc.)
  • Which forms are generating the best leads
  • Estimated value coming through each channel
